| Comments: | In 1997 both Tiger camp promoters joined forces to create a new and improved Tigers Camp. This is a very successful camp that is well run by dedicated Tiger fans. There is a large alumni of campers who regularly attend this camp so they have 2 camps back to back. Spots fill up fast so make your reservations early. I attended this camp myself in 1997 and had a great time. Thanks to Jerry Lewis, Jim Price and all the Tigers staff. Other events include "Field of Dreams" Camps to be held summers at Tiger Stadium. | ||||

| Detroit Tigers Field of Dreams camps are the only camps I know of that allow campers to play in big league ballparks without the costly trip to Florida. I would recommend these camps to anyone who wanted to be a big leaguer, although you don't play against the former pros, you do get to play in major league facilites and not in a minor league camp. |
| 1/3 of the camp was from outside Detroit. There was not enough information on Detroit in general to feel safe. The camp could have offered tickets for the home stand immediately before the camp. |
